1) Can you tell us about one of your favorite value stocks in this frothy climate?

Berkshire Hathaway and Microsoft are our largest positions today. Both fall into the category of strong-balance-sheet, decent-growth, big-cap blue-chips, which is the only area of the market that we think is cheap overall. We think both stocks are approximately 30% undervalued. A slide presentation we’ve done on Berkshire is posted at www.tilsonfunds.com/BRK.pdf

For investors willing to stomach more risk in exchange for greater upside, we’ve been buying Iridium steadily at prices below $8.

T2 neeeds to analyze the risk for the placement of the new satellites in orbit and its impact on the investment thesis. Having worked for the military (AF Space Command), the failure rate is much higher than most folks realize. From launch failures to orbit placement failures, to satellite failures - space is a hostile evironment and almost always more costly than expected!

I would be interested in seeing this risk analysis and commenting on it.
